Output 85b5baf80b9061f48b493eb0bd29f2b32e2cc94db4f618e5efec89cb32e6f8d2:2

value
249632
script pubkey
OP_0 OP_PUSHBYTES_20 e87066e8be66a96ab5ab389878cc423d548e8f3a
address
bc1qapcxd697v65k4ddt8zv83nzz842gare6l4ae26
transaction
85b5baf80b9061f48b493eb0bd29f2b32e2cc94db4f618e5efec89cb32e6f8d2
spent
true